Woman, 84, Injured In 'Suburban Tornado'

A woman has been taken to hospital after what has been described as a "tornado" ripped through a suburb.

A shop window was smashed by debris and two trees toppled over in the Heaton Moor area of Stockport, Greater Manchester, after a cloud-burst and sudden strong winds hit the area at around 2.25pm.

Firemen were called and an 84-year-old woman was treated by paramedics, then taken to hospital suffering from cuts and bruises.

It is thought she was hit by debris from the chimney, a spokesman for Greater Manchester Fire and Rescue Service said.

No other injuries were reported.

The spokesman said the damage was localised and firemen were at the scene to secure the area underneath the chimney.

Dave Ashton, 38, from Heaton Mersey, was in his computer shop at Moor Top on Heaton Moor Lane when he witnessed what appeared to be a "brief tornado".

"It went almost pitch black," he told BBC Online.

"The wind suddenly turned up about 20 notches to the point when it became quite frightening.

"It felt like you were in the middle of a hurricane and then it all died down and outside you could just hear car alarms."
